State: California
Country: United States
Description: 80 gal acrylic with wet dry sump, pressurized co2, 10 hours of light
Advice: try new things...don't be afraid to venture
Fish Kept: discus, cardinal tetra, platy, SAE and some more
Corals/Plants: Many
Tank Size: 80 gallons
